Transaction 15a281055443d3b9c4330cf14a8134e77a146c4524d88c0d56d2394e4291fe42

7 Input
2 Outputs
  • 15a281055443d3b9c4330cf14a8134e77a146c4524d88c0d56d2394e4291fe42:0
  • value  34278
    address  1EdKHg3XBzhrhejgzfNTuFdsFHmJKkEro
  • 15a281055443d3b9c4330cf14a8134e77a146c4524d88c0d56d2394e4291fe42:1
  • value  1053612
    address  1DEfgVfacFhcbK7LNZPFpDhTScFDYBFUsa